Noam Chomsky and Amy Goodman at the United Nations

New York, NY

October 14, 2014 | Tuesday | 3:00 pm

ECOSOC Chamber, United Nations Headquarters

United Nations Headquarters
Use Entrance at First Avenue at 46th Street
New York, NY 10017 ( see map )
Amy Goodman will moderate an audience Q&A session following a lecture by MIT Professor Emeritus Noam Chomsky on the prospects on resolving the Israeli-Palestinian conflict.

The event is hosted by the United Nations Committee on the Exercise of the Inalienable Rights of the Palestinian People

Amy Goodman is the host and executive producer of Democracy Now!, a national, daily, independent, award-winning news program airing on over 1,400 public television and radio stations worldwide.
